Top definition
When a guy puts his nose in a girls vagina and his tongue in her anus.
Dude I gave her a Mexican fruit cup and she squirted in my left nostril
by The host boss January 28, 2014
Get the mug
Get a mexican fruit cup mug for your friend Paul.
Apr 21 Word of the Day
I've been jabbed
by Francesco II March 20, 2021
Get the mug
Get a jabbed mug for your friend Zora.